This cross-sectional study of 10,286 adults found that higher serum HDL cholesterol was associated with a lower risk of obstructive sleep apnea (OSA), while higher triglycerides and fasting blood glucose were associated with an increased risk.
OSA was identified using the Berlin and STOP-BANG questionnaires. After adjusting for covariates like age, BMI, and smoking, the study found that higher HDL-CH was inversely associated with pre-OSA and OSA risk, with a 41% reduced OSA risk for the highest vs. lowest quartile. Conversely, higher triglycerides and fasting blood glucose were positively associated with risk, with the highest TG quartile showing a 56% increased OSA risk and the highest FBG quartile showing a 38% increased OSA risk.
